Galatasaray slammed youngster Mustafa Kapi in a tweet shared on the official club account.
The Lions called out Kapi for refusing to sign a contract extension.
The Yellow-Reds published a statement that revealed Kapi refused a new deal despite their best efforts.

As a result the 17-year-old has been dropped from the squad ahead of the Intercontinental derby against Fenerbahce next week.
Kapi became the youngest player to ever make an appearance for the Yellow-Reds.
He was aged 16 four months and 15 days old against Sivasspor in Week 17 last season against Sivasspor.
Former Galatasaray manager Jan Olde Riekerink meanwhile, played Kapi aged just 14 in a friendly game against Bulgarian outfit Levski Sofia on 8 September 2016.
Kapi has not played for the first-team this season.
